ZDI-CAN-31150: ZDI-26-669: Adobe Acrobat Reader DC JBIG2 File Parsing Out-Of-Bounds Read Information Disclosure Vulnerability
This vulnerability allows remote attackers to disclose sensitive information on affected installations of Adobe Acrobat Reader DC. User interaction is required to exploit this vulnerability in that the target must visit a malicious page or open a malicious file. The ZDI has assigned a CVSS rating of 3.3. The following CVEs are assigned: CVE-2026-81978.

Frequently Asked Questions
What must an attacker do to exploit this issue?
An attacker must persuade the target to visit a malicious page or open a malicious file. The issue is remotely exploitable but requires user interaction.
What is the likely impact if exploitation succeeds?
Successful exploitation can disclose sensitive information from an affected Adobe Acrobat Reader DC installation. The assigned CVSS rating is 3.3.
